自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(53)
  • 收藏
  • 关注

转载 java导出Excel合并单元格

https://blog.csdn.net/datangxiajun/article/details/78308979网上java导出excel表格并合并单元格的资料不完全,我整理了一份,并亲测能用,附截图。①java导出excel用到POI所有jar包,大家可以直接到下面地址下载点击打开链接②模拟数据类[java] view plain copypackage org;    public cl...

2018-03-27 16:43:34 560

原创 JPA为entity字段设置默认值

直接为属性赋值private Integer state=0;

2018-02-07 10:09:03 11199

转载 JPA OneToOne单向和双向测试验证

原文:http://blog.csdn.net/u012163684/article/details/52574269最近学习Jpa,其中的OneToOne等关系映射比较模糊,今天主要尝试写了个OneToOne的demo,当做练手,也加深下理解。 说起OneToOne,就是一对一映射,现实生活中比较常见的例子就是一个人有一个身份证,一个丈夫只能有一个老婆,当然一个老婆只能有一个丈夫,以

2018-01-24 11:09:41 815

转载 Elasticsearch from+size 超过10000结果解决方法

方法一:如果需要搜索分页,可以通过from size组合来进行。from表示从第几行开始,size表示查询多少条文档。from默认为0,size默认为10, 如果搜索size大于10000,需要设置index.max_result_window参数 注意:size的大小不能超过index.max_result_window这个参数的设置,默认为10,000。 PUT

2018-01-24 11:08:20 9159 3

转载 REST API测试好工具postman安装

原文:https://jingyan.baidu.com/album/63acb44a3cfb6461fdc17e5c.html?picindex=1做REST API后端开发接口的时候,做测试用postman挺不错Postman用法简介http://blog.csdn.net/flowerspring/article/details/52774399

2018-01-18 15:23:35 803

原创 热部署工具JRebel

JRebel安装参照:http://wiki.jikexueyuan.com/project/intellij-idea-tutorial/jrebel-setup.html使用的方法2。“第二种安装方法:使用 IntelliJ IDEA 插件接下来介绍使用 IntelliJ IDEA 插件的方式启动 JRebel首先是安装 JRebel 的插件, 安装方法和其他插件安

2018-01-17 15:00:49 272

原创 elasticsearch JAVA API接口

JAVA API接口http://www.ibm.com/developerworks/library/j-use-elasticsearch-java-apps/index.html如果用windows去执行添加Index的一步按照上面这个参照文件的命令会出错,ERROR:{"error":"Content-Type header [application/x-www-f

2018-01-16 16:49:04 1137

转载 windows下使用curl命令 && 常用curl命令

原文:http://www.cnblogs.com/zhuzhenwei918/p/6781314.html什么是curl命令?curl是利用URL语法在命令行方式下工作的开源文件传输工具。它被广泛应用在Unix、多种Linux发行版中,并且有DOS和Win32、Win64下的移植版本。 如何在windows下使用curl命令?第一步: 进入curl下载官网,下载合

2018-01-16 15:41:51 822

转载 Elasticsearch学习,请先看这一篇!

原文地址: http://blog.csdn.net/laoyang360/article/details/52244917      题记:Elasticsearch研究有一段时间了,现特将Elasticsearch相关核心知识、原理从初学者认知、学习的角度,从以下9个方面进行详细梳理。欢迎讨论……0. 带着问题上路——ES是如何产生的?(1)思考:大规模数据

2018-01-16 14:39:12 509

原创 java,怎么将2016-08-15T16:00:00.000Z转换成yyyy-MM-dd HH:mm:ss格式

时间格式 2016-08-15T16:00:00.000Z待解决问题:我的时间是2016-08-15T16:00:00.000Z 想要展示的时间格式是yyyy-MM-DD HH:mm:ss要实现UTC 通用标准时间到东八区时间的转换。我们当前的时区是+8区  ,转换之后的时间应该是2016-08-16 00:00:00。输入:String date = “2016-08

2018-01-05 11:10:19 6899

原创 国家公务员考试之证监会计算机类

2017年12月9日和10日参加了国家公务员考试,职位是证监会计算机类记录下自己想吃天鹅肉的心理路程。这个职位需要考三门>专业知识,其中计算机知识占主要,比分为60分,其次是证券期货基础知识,比分40分>行测,有近140道题,要胜利的话数学推理必须厉害,解决得又快又准确,不然无法完成>申论,必须要有自己的思想,对问题有深入的思考考试两天半,考试一定要穿多点啊,考完直接冻感冒

2017-12-14 10:30:28 4631 1

转载 java之序列化与反序列化

http://www.cnblogs.com/ll409546297/p/8033183.html    1、这里主要是介绍Protobuf提供的序列化与反序列化的高效性。相对于传统的java提供的序列化来说,Protobuf的效率提高了很多倍。但是也有不足的地方,就是proto在对象序列化的时候抛弃了很多数据。比如:类的相关属性。只保留了数据部分。提高了传输的

2017-12-14 10:24:09 298

原创 PMP基本了解

参考:http://www.pmptuan.com/faq/5013.html现代项目管理已发展成为集理念、技术与方法论为一体的专门管理学科。美国项目管理协会(PMI®)推出的基于PMBOK®(项目管理知识体系)的 PMP®(Project Management Professional,项目管理专业人士)考试认证已成为全球公认最权威的项目管理专业资格认证,PMP认证在全球18

2017-11-08 17:05:18 374

原创 CMMI1.3复审ATM成员经历

2017年8月-2017年11月期间参与了公司的CMMI3级复审。我的角色是ATM,内部评审小组的成员之一。成为ATM需要参加CMMI的导论培训。并且在CMMI的官网上注册一个账号用于最后填写评审的反馈表。内部评审小组由3名公司内部的员工组成,主要的工作内容:1 在前期整理组织的过程资产库:组织级标准过程集,组织级度量库,组织级方针,组织级风险库,组织级经验教训库,组织级培训库,组织级

2017-11-06 15:37:01 9037

转载 IntelliJ Idea 开发工具优化总结

原文:https://blog.yoodb.com/yoodb/article/detail/1095 IDEA 全称 IntelliJ IDEA,是java语言开发的集成环境,IntelliJ在业界被公认为最好的java开发工具之一,尤其在智能代码助手、代码自动提示、重构、J2EE支持、Ant、JUnit、CVS整合、代码审查、 创新的GUI设计等方面的功能可以说是超常的

2017-10-27 17:06:06 1905

转载 Spring boot入门

https://blog.yoodb.com/yoodb/article/detail/1412

2017-10-27 14:16:17 258

原创 JAVA的替代者Kotlin

Kotlin 是一个基于 JVM 的新的编程语言,由 JetBrains 开发。Kotlin可以编译成Java字节码,也可以编译成JavaScript,方便在没有JVM的设备上运行。JetBrains,作为目前广受欢迎的Java IDE IntelliJ 的提供商,在 Apache 许可下已经开源其Kotlin 编程语言。Kotlin已正式成为Android官方支持开发

2017-10-20 16:12:52 629

原创 Mapstruct简介和简单例子

总是在运行时发现没有实现类解决关键在于:要先clean再进行build

2017-10-19 10:35:20 1927

原创 在mapper的帮助类中怎么获取service

使用Mapstruct写DTO的mapper时使用某些service,直接用AutoWired不能得到,因为不是Spring的组件只能手动获取bean方法例子: public RedisService getRedisService(){        return SpringUtils.getBean("redisService");    }如果要想用Auto

2017-10-18 11:04:47 658

原创 JPA一堆多循环引用错误 HttpMessageNotWritableException

发生了一个这样的错误Resolved exception caused by Handler execution: org.springframework.http.converter.HttpMessageNotWritableException:Could not write JSON document: Infinite recursion (StackOverflowError

2017-09-22 14:51:37 1736

原创 Spring Data JPA OneToMany中的级联保存

怎么在保存主表的同时将附表也保存1 需要给附表对象设置关联的主表,然后再把附表对象设置给主表,最后save主表。在service中public void add(Student s){ SetCourse> courses = s.getCourses(); courses.forEach(c->{ //关键 c.setS

2017-09-22 09:58:16 10639 5

原创 关于敏捷入门的一本好书推荐

最近几天看了一本好玩又有知识的敏捷入门书《轻松scrum之旅》,值得推荐。书中总结的实践经验和一些概念如下:第 4 章  Sprint 1——新手上路 1.当开始研发新产品或者已有产品的新模块时,由于各方面的原因,整个团队 没有能力在 Sprint 的开始就做出一份非常详实的计划,因此,采用“照明弹”策略 绝对不失为一个好办法。2.对于每一个 Story,要尽可能了解它的需求。

2017-09-21 09:54:57 1022

转载 UDP协议发包的使用(DatagramSocket、DatagramPacket)

原文:http://www.cnblogs.com/ll409546297/p/6893396.html1、UDP 是User Datagram Protocol的简称, 中文名是用户数据报协议,是OSI(Open System Interconnection,开放式系统互联) 参考模型中一种无连接的传输层协议,提供面向事务的简单不可靠信息传送服务,IETF RFC 768是U

2017-09-15 11:35:01 606

转载 Java8 lambda表达式10个示例

Java 8 特性之一便是随同发布的lambda表达式,它将允许我们将行为传到函数里。在Java 8之前,如果想将行为传入函数,仅有的选择就是匿名类,需要6行代码。而定义行为最重要的那行代码,却混在中间不够突出。Lambda表达式取代了匿名类,取消了模板,允许用函数式风格编写代码。这样有时可读性更好,表达更清晰。在Java生态系统中,函数式表达与对面向对象的全面支持是个激动人心的进步。将进一步促进

2017-08-30 15:55:58 265

原创 打包Ambari如何打包成centos7,centos6等的安装包

                                                                                                                                                                centos7和centos6应该可以使用一

2017-08-23 10:02:32 394

翻译 自定义服务(四)命令实现的脚本

1 cmd的使用 可以直接传命令 os.system(cmd) os.system(),也可以用 Script 的 Execute 函数,而且更加简单 2 ConfigDictionary类是不可变的字典,只能获取值不能修改值  获取配置文件中属性值方法:config = Script.get_config()  direnv= config['config

2017-08-23 10:01:19 670

翻译 ambari自定义服务(三)服务配置

摘自Ambari 服务配置以及 Alert 详解http://www.ibm.com/developerworks/cn/opensource/os-cn-bigdata-ambari3/index.html  Ambari 作为一个开放的平台,可以让用户很方便的维护管理集群。除此之外,本文将从另一方面介绍它是如何支持客户自定义 Service,使得用户方便进行 S

2017-08-23 10:00:29 2332 1

翻译 ambari自定义服务(二)metainfo.xml说明

ambari自定义服务(二)metainfo.xml说明

2017-08-23 09:59:23 2953

翻译 ambari自定义服务(一)步骤概述

翻译:https://cwiki.apache.org/confluence/display/AMBARI/Defining+a+Custom+Service自定义服务包含以下步骤:1 创建服务文件夹2 创建描述服务信息的Metainfo.xml3 创建关于安装、配置、启动、停止等命令的脚本4 给自定义服务添加配置 自定义服务定义完成以后重启server就能在添

2017-08-23 09:58:28 4793 1

原创 使用atlas

atlas功能:数据分类、集中审计、搜索、安全和策略引擎用ambari添加服务atlas,参照文档:http://dev.hortonworks.com.s3.amazonaws.com/HDPDocuments/HDP2/HDP-2.5.3/bk_data-governance/content/ch_hdp_data_governance_install_atlas_am

2017-08-23 09:57:11 1820 1

原创 汉化Ambari的方法

汉化Ambari的方法

2017-08-23 09:55:36 3413 1

翻译 Ambari 简介

什么是 AmbariApache Ambari是一种基于Web的工具,支持Apache Hadoop集群的供应、管理和监控。Ambari目前已支持大多数Hadoop组件,包括HDFS、MapReduce、Hive、Pig、 Hbase、Zookeper、Sqoop和Hcatalog等。Apache Ambari 支持HDFS、MapReduce、Hive、Pig、Hbase

2017-08-23 09:45:16 649

原创 CMMI1.3引论培训学习笔记-过程域的基本概念学习

14,15,16日三天参加了CMMI即软件能力成熟度模型集成,是国际上用于评价软件企业能力成熟度的一项重要标准,共有五个等级,分别标志着软件企业能力成熟度的五个层次。美国SEI机构颁发的CMMI认证,被称为“软件服务外包走向国际市场的绿卡”过程域编辑Process Area:过程域。简单的说就是做好一个事情的某一个方面,对应软件开发来说,就是做好

2017-08-16 20:09:33 959

转载 见山只是山 见水只是水——提升对继承的认识

见山只是山 见水只是水——提升对继承的认识2014年09月05日 ⁄ 综合 ⁄ 共 4205字 ⁄ 字号 小 中 大 ⁄ 评论关闭见山只是山 见水只是水——提升对继承的认识作者:温 昱 本文发布于《CSDN开发高手》 封装、继承、多态是OO的三大特性,由此可见继承思想的重要性。但是,不少人对继承的理

2017-08-10 15:56:23 579

转载 org.apache.commons.logging.LogFactory

http://blog.csdn.net/chs007chs/article/details/51838628第一、Logger.getLogger()和LogFactory.getLog()的区别    1.Logger.getLogger()是使用log4j的方式记录日志;   2.LogFactory.getLog()则来自apache的common-logging包

2017-08-10 15:07:09 4402

原创 java8 枚举

枚举的使用

2017-08-07 11:52:17 3650 1

原创 FindBugs分析记录May expose internal representation by returning reference to mutable ob

使用IDE的findbugs找到这么一个bug:May expose internal representation by incorporating reference to mutable object抛出潜藏bug的代码public class AlertCreateTaskRuleDTO extends BaseDTO {    public  String[] get

2017-08-03 10:43:10 3662 1

原创 JSON转换成JsonObject的方法---用 Gson

1 使用GsonGSON是Google开发的Java API,用于转换Java对象和Json对象网址:http://sites.google.com/site/gson/实例:public class test { public static void main(String []args){ String postResult ="{\"code\":

2017-07-27 15:30:00 1088

原创 json转换成对象时空串转换成了0

前端传递的数据为{alertLevelId: ""}后端DTOpublic class AlertQueryInDTO extends BaseAuditDTO {int alertLevelId = -1;public int getAlertLevelId() { return alertLevelId;}public vo

2017-07-27 14:56:53 569

原创 Spring data JAP SQL error:17059 SQL State:99999

错误现象:启动时报错,无法转换成内部表示,如下图所示。原因:这个错误就是无法把hibernate配置文件转换成数据库中对应表的信息。一般就是 hibernate字段属性写错了,String类型的写成long, 数字类型的写成string等等,导致数据库内容无法转换成Java类了。对应方法:检查数据库表和实体类类型是否一致

2017-07-27 11:31:25 2757

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除